<template>
  <div>
    <AntButton type="primary" loading>
      Loading
    </AntButton>
    <AntButton type="primary" size="small" loading>
      Loading
    </AntButton>
    <br />
    <AntButton type="primary" :loading="loading" @click="enterLoading">
      Click me!
    </AntButton>
    <AntButton type="primary" icon="poweroff" :loading="iconLoading" @click="enterIconLoading">
      Click me!
    </AntButton>
    <br />
    <AntButton shape="circle" loading />
    <AntButton type="primary" shape="circle" loading />
  </div>
</template>
<script>
import { Button } from 'antd'
export default {
  data () {
    return {
      loading: false,
      iconLoading: false,
    }
  },
  methods: {
    enterLoading () {
      this.loading = true
    },
    enterIconLoading () {
      this.iconLoading = true
    },
  },
  components: {
    AntButton: Button,
  },
}
</script>